What happens after rodeo—and who do you become when the arena lights turn off?
In this episode of the Champion Living Podcast, Doug Champion sits down live at the NFR with Jerrod Johnston, former pro rodeo athlete and current lead contact for PRCA Youth Camps, to talk about the evolution of rodeo, developing the next generation of athletes, and the identity shift that every competitor eventually faces.
Jerrod shares powerful stories from the road, lessons learned the hard way, and why today's athletes need a different approach than generations before them. From youth camps and athlete development to mindset, mentorship, and life beyond competition, this conversation goes far beyond wins and losses.
In this episode, we cover:
Why rodeo is more than a sport—it's a lifelong identity
The responsibility of mentoring the next generation
How PRCA Youth Camps are shaping the future of rodeo
Mental toughness, short-term memory, and confidence in competition
Preparing athletes physically and mentally
Finding purpose and fulfillment after rodeo ends
